Discrete Uniform Distribution
X ~ DiscreteUniform(a, b)
Equal-Likelihood Family • Published July 20, 2026
The distribution of a fair die or any lottery drawing: history reaching back to Cardano and the Fermat-Pascal correspondence, the famous World War II 'German Tank Problem' application, why it is the maximum-entropy distribution over a fixed set of outcomes, why Fisher information doesn't apply for the same structural reason as the continuous Uniform, order-statistic maximum-likelihood estimation with no clean bias-correction formula, and direct simulation.

Support
x ∈ {a, a+1, ..., b}
Parameters
a, b ∈ ℤ, a ≤ b
